Abstract
The purpose of the study was to analyze the effects of earlier maximal exercise on the ability of anaerobic-phosphagen power in rowers during two periods of a years training cycle. Seven oarsmen were studied on two occasions. Aerobic capacity was determined during progressive exercise on a Medicor cycloergometer, and anaerobic power - with the Margaria-Kalamen test. Between the two periods of investigations an increment of aerobic power was observed, with stabilized anaerobic-phosphagen power. Correlation coefficient between VO2max and anaerobic-phosphagen power was 0.78 and 0.94 for the first and second investigation periods, respectively. Earlier maximal exercise until fatigue did not affect phosphagen power in the first period of investigations. In the second period, higher anaerobic-phophagen power values were observed after maximal exercise. It may be concluded that 5 min rest interval between termination of exercise and phosphagen power measurement was sufficient for phosphagen power regeneration and, in the second investigation period, even for increased capability of phosphagen power development.
